When an AI model is sunsetted or updated, the unique patterns developed through months of sustained collaboration — tone, context, relational rhythm — often disappear overnight. The Hearth is an answer to that. A local-first, Letta-based home where digital beings can persist, grow, and be stewarded with care.
Every design decision is filtered through three questions: Does this honor consent? Does it preserve continuity? Does it treat the being with dignity? The home is not launched until it is ready. The beings will decide what rooms matter to them.

Built On
Letta provides the persistent agent and memory substrate. Letta Code adds a steward console and automation harness. Hearth adds the home: voice, rooms, creative surfaces, sessions, and consent discipline.
Docker + Postgres/pgvector — memory substrate
API mode — steward console, not a replacement. Validated; adopting with boundaries.
STT + TTS — Chatterbox, Piper, Whisper
Local image generation — Flux.1 + SD
Channel bridge — built, dormant until a being is configured
Time-based automation — planned via Letta Code
